Dinosaurs vs. Darwin.


It was Cluade Bell, the proprietor of an inn on Interstate 10, who erected the dinosaurs of Cabazon, California. Like the original dinosaurs, these beasts have evolved with the times: First they were denounced as eyesores, then they were embraced as icons, and now they've experienced a religious conversion.

"Go to Disneyland, they teach evolution," the evangelist Kent Hovind of Pensacola's Dinosaur Adventure Land complains to the Times. "It's subtle--signs that say, 'Millions of years ago.' This is a golden opportunity to get our point across."
